The names for the AC97 controls from ac97_codec.c do not match how they are used on the Live. So I have done some Control renaming in the emumixer.c But the "AC97 Surround Playback control" is a stereo control but is used for the Live as control for Center and LFE. So my question is how can i best rename this control to have two different names matching the functionality for the right and left channel of the stereo channel ? Or is driver hacking here foolish and there exists a better mechanisme for this kind of stuff in userspace ? My longterm goal is to improve the mixer for SB Lives.
